Under the project and with USAID support, JERA worked to strengthen the resilience of Jamaica's energy sector by accelerating the uptake of distributed solar photovoltaics (PV) and PV with storage (PV+) by Jamaican businesses. “Strengthening Energy Sector Resilience in Jamaica” (SESR-Jamaica) was a three-and-a-half-year public-private partnership project of the Cadmus-led Jamaica Energy Resilience Alliance (JERA) and the United States Agency for International Development (USAID). These systems utilize batteries to store energy generated by solar panels during sunlight hours, allowing for energy usage even when the sun is not shining.
